The remarks made by Israeli President Isaac Herzog come against a backdrop of escalating violence and societal unrest within Israel and the Palestinian territories. In recent years, there has been a marked increase in violent incidents, including attacks by Israeli settlers against Palestinians and retaliatory violence from Palestinian groups.
This surge can be traced back to the collapse of peace negotiations and the stagnation of the two-state solution, which has been a central focus of Israeli-Palestinian relations since the Oslo Accords in the 1990s. The Oslo Accords, signed in 1993 and 1995, aimed to lay the groundwork for a peaceful resolution to the Israeli-Palestinian conflict.
